About Jellyfish

Jellyfish, a unique seafood delicacy, has been a staple in Asian cuisine, particularly in Chinese, Japanese, and Korean dishes, for centuries. It is often served in salads, marinated, or dried. With a crunchy, slightly chewy texture, jellyfish offers a neutral flavor that absorbs seasonings well. Nutritionally, jellyfish is low in calories, high in protein, and contains minimal fat, making it a light addition to meals. It is also a source of collagen, which is believed to promote skin health and elasticity. However, jellyfish is typically prepared with sodium-rich marinades or dressings, which may pose a concern for individuals monitoring their salt intake. While not richest in vitamins and minerals, its low calorie profile and texture make it a prized ingredient in certain diets. Due to its delicate preparation process, jellyfish should be sourced and handled carefully to ensure safety and quality.
